The Braves optioned RHP Didier Fuentes to Triple-A Gwinnett.
Fantasy Impact
The move was made for Fuentes to build-up his pitch count. He will start for Gwinnett on Friday. Bowman notes that once Fuentes gets his pitch count up to 90 over the next couple weeks, he'll have a chance to join the Braves starting rotation.

Fuentes struck out 17 batters across nine scoreless, hitless innings over three Grapefruit League appearances, earning a spot in Atlanta's Opening Day bullpen. The Braves informed him Saturday he made the roster.
Fantasy Impact
He is expected to work out of the bullpen to begin the season but could see spot starts with Spencer Schwellenbach (elbow), Hurston Waldrep (elbow), AJ Smith-Shawver (elbow) and Joey Wentz (knee) all sidelined.
Fuentes (shoulder) made four starts for Atlanta in 2025 and also appeared in 13 games across three minor-league levels, going 1-7 with a 3.73 ERA and 1.14 WHIP while striking out 71 against 16 walks over 57 innings. Right shoulder inflammation landed him on the 7-day injured list to conclude the season.
